Overview

93LC66C-E/ST from Microchip Technology Inc. is a 4 Kbit low-voltage serial EEPROM with configurable 8-/16-bit word organization via the ORG pin, 2.5–5.5 V supply range, industrial and automotive temperature support (−40°C to +125°C), and Microwire-compatible 3-wire serial interface. It delivers 1 million erase/write cycles and >200 years data retention for nonvolatile storage in microcontroller-based systems.

Technical Context

The 93LC66C-E/ST implements a synchronous 3-wire Microwire interface with CS, CLK, and DI/DO lines, where instruction execution begins on detection of a Start bit (CS high and DI high on CLK rising edge). Memory organization is dynamically selected: ORG = VSS enables 512 × 8-bit mode; ORG = VCC enables 256 × 16-bit mode.

It features hardware-level data protection including power-on reset detection (VPOR = 2.5 V typ.), EWEN/EWDS command lockout, and automatic ERAL before WRAL. Programming cycles are fully self-timed - falling edge of CS initiates erase/write for 93LC versions, with DO asserting Ready/Busy status when CS is reasserted after ≥250 ns low time.

Key Specifications

ParameterValue and Actual Design Meaning
Memory size4 Kbit (512 × 8 or 256 × 16, selectable via ORG pin)
VCC range2.5 V to 5.5 V - supports direct interfacing with 3.3 V and 5 V logic without level shifters
InterfaceMicrowire-compatible 3-wire serial (CS, CLK, DI/DO) - interoperable with legacy MCU peripherals
Endurance1,000,000 erase/write cycles - suitable for frequent configuration or calibration data updates
Data retention>200 years at 25°C - ensures long-term reliability in unpowered storage applications
Temp range−40°C to +125°C (Automotive E-grade) - qualified for under-hood and industrial control environments
Write cycle time6 ms max (TWC) - deterministic timing enables predictable firmware wait-state handling

Pinout & Package

93LC66C-E/ST is packaged in an 8-lead TSSOP (ST) with exposed pad option per Microchip DS21795E. Pin 1 is marked by laser dot; package dimensions comply with JEDEC MO-153AA.

Pin/TerminalCircuit RoleDesign Meaning
CSChip SelectActive-high enable; must be held low ≥250 ns between instructions; resets internal logic when low
CLKSerial ClockSynchronizes all data transfers on rising edge; clock may pause mid-sequence without state loss
DIData InputAccepts Start bit, opcodes, addresses, and write data; shares net with DO in single-line configurations (requires series resistor)
DOData Output / StatusOutputs read data or Ready/Busy status (low = busy); enters High-Z on CS falling edge
VSSGroundReference for all I/O and internal circuitry; connects to exposed pad in ST package
ORGOrganization ControlLogic-high → 256 × 16-bit mode; logic-low → 512 × 8-bit mode; must be statically biased
NCNo ConnectionPin 7 in TSSOP; no internal bond; must be left floating or tied to VSS per layout best practice
VCCPower Supply2.5–5.5 V analog/digital supply; includes on-chip POR circuit triggering at ~2.5 V

FAQ

What is the function of the ORG pin on the 93LC66C-E/ST?

The ORG pin on the 93LC66C-E/ST selects memory organization: tied to VCC it configures the device as 256 × 16-bit; tied to VSS it configures as 512 × 8-bit. This dual-mode capability allows one 93LC66C-E/ST design to serve both 8-bit and 16-bit host systems. The pin must be statically biased - floating or dynamic control is not supported. This feature is exclusive to 'C' variants; 'A' and 'B' versions lack ORG and are fixed-width.

Does the 93LC66C-E/ST support SPI communication?

No, the 93LC66C-E/ST does not support SPI. It implements a Microwire-compatible 3-wire serial interface (CS, CLK, DI/DO) with specific instruction encoding and timing per Microchip DS21795E. While electrically similar to SPI's 3-wire mode, its opcode set, start condition detection (CS and DI high on CLK rise), and status reporting (DO as Ready/Busy) are incompatible with standard SPI controllers without firmware adaptation.

What is the maximum clock frequency supported by the 93LC66C-E/ST at 3.3 V?

At VCC = 3.3 V (within 2.5–5.5 V range), the 93LC66C-E/ST supports a maximum clock frequency of 2 MHz per Table 1-2 (A1). This is confirmed for 2.5 V ≤ VCC < 5.5 V operation. Timing parameters including TCKH (200 ns min), TCKL (200 ns min), and TPD (250 ns max) are specified under these conditions, ensuring reliable communication with common 3.3 V microcontrollers.

How does the 93LC66C-E/ST protect against accidental writes during power-up?

The 93LC66C-E/ST incorporates hardware power-on reset (POR) detection that inhibits all write operations until VCC exceeds ~2.5 V. Additionally, it powers up in Erase/Write Disable (EWDS) mode - requiring an explicit EWEN command before any ERASE or WRITE instruction executes. These dual protections prevent spurious writes during brown-out, hot-plug, or unstable power ramp-up, ensuring data integrity without external supervision circuitry.

Can the 93LC66C-E/ST be used in a single-line (DI/DO shared) configuration?

Yes, the 93LC66C-E/ST supports single-line bus configuration where DI and DO are connected together, but a series resistor (typically 100–1 kΩ) is required between the MCU I/O pin and the device to prevent bus conflict during the dummy zero preceding READ. This conflict arises if address bit A0 is high, causing undefined voltage at DO. The resistor limits current and stabilizes the line, enabling bidirectional communication on one trace - useful for pin-constrained designs.
